Released in 2019, Cooked: Survival by Zip Code is a documentary film directed by Judith Helfand, running about 79 minutes.

What it’s about. Filmmaker Judith Helfand's searing investigation into the politics of “disaster” – by way of the deadly 1995 Chicago heat wave, in which 739 residents perished (mostly Black and living in the city’s poorest neighborhoods).

Who’s in it. Cooked: Survival by Zip Code stars Michelle Landis Dauber as Herself, Judith Helfand as Herself, John W. Heltzel as Himself and Colleen Scott as Herself.
